“Suspicious”: Woman found dead in Vallejo home after breathing difficulties

1 min read

A woman had died inside her home in Vallejo on Wednesday after she suffered from breathing difficulties: an incident labeled by the police as “suspicious.”

Police officers from Vallejo came into the woman’s home in the 600 block of Alabama Street before 3:00 in the afternoon following reports that a resident was not breathing, a report from KRON4 said.

They saw the woman in an unconscious state when they arrived in the area.

The Vallejo Fire personnel declared the woman, who was identified to be a 28-year-old Vallejo resident, dead at the scene.

The investigation was then handled by detectives from the Vallejo Police Department.

Currently, the motive of the incident and the situations around it is being investigated by authorities.

The victim was not yet named as her next of kin has to be informed first by the Solano County Coroner’s Office.
